Sugar is a 'sin' but mithai is fun: Is this GST's health hypocrisy?

Published on: Sept. 4, 2025, 4:01 p.m. | Source: India Today

As India slaps a 40% GST on sugary drinks, grouping them in with alcohol and tobacco, traditional Indian sweets continue to enjoy a gentle 5% tax rate. In a nation battling record diabetes and obesity rates, is this a cultural blind spot or calculated political appeasement?
